Alright folks,
Now I'm a sucker for oldschool DOS games; so I've been all over the net for two days trying to get this to work, but I simply couldn't find any solutions.
I guess I'll have to throw some information here.
TES: Daggerfall, legit download from Bethesda.
Install and update on DOSbox 0.73 Ubuntu 9.10 worked mighty fine,
I can mount the dagger and dfcd dir, but when I run the game it gives me

'CauseWay error 01 : Unable to resize program memory block
Please press (r)eboot or (c)ontinue'

When I press 'c':

**** NULL assignment detected.

I did follow the instructions,
now one thing I noticed, on the CauseWay error it scanned for

available file handles - 200
mouse - found
windows - not present
available memory - whatever that was

^as it shows, windows wasn't found, so in my despair I thought alright. I'll install DOSbox on Wine instead and see how that works.
Well it didn't like that at all.
Simply won't accept the install directory.
